If one looks back in our UOA archive, it is quite evident that BITOGers tend to underestimate the capabilities of the oils they use. We have a tendency to run our oils for short intervals that do not truly allow for the oil to show its capabilities.

With that said, would you folks agree with me that a good conventional oil can last 5000 miles or 6-months under severe service, and 6-mo or 7500 miles under normal service?

Would 10,000 miles or 1-yr, whichever comes first, be considered a reasonable interval with a good quality synthetic oil, such as Mobil 1, Amsoil ASL/ATM, Pennzoil Platinum, or Castrol Syntec?

Lastly, would 12,000 miles or 1-yr, whichever comes first, be reasonable for Amsoil TSO/HDD, Mobil 1 Ext. Perf, or GC?

Of course, all suggested intervals are based on the assumption that the individual has a clean engine, with no dirt or coolant ingestion issues, and is using a high-capacity filter on intervals > 10,000 miles.

I run my '03 Chevy Avalanche on the OLM (Oil Life Monitor), which we have excellent reason (the original engineers) to believe is calibrated on dyno, and with 100% safety factor.
I normally get over 9,000 miles OCI.
So yes, any modern dyno can (under the right driving conditions) easily do 10,000 miles.
Your driving conditions may vary. I have a computer monitoring mine, and SL rated dyno oil could easily do 18,000 for me...
I go by the OLM for cautions sake, but I have a WIDE safety margin.

Only Partially Agree. Here's why :

Based on the same UOA that you've looked at, it is also quite apparent that the OCI needs to be qualified based on specific engine type, and more importantly, UOA on that engine.

Everyone would love to use these general guidelines (such as you've listed) because they take all the thinking out of the process. But they could well be disatrous for some engines and driving conditions. And they will probably work just fine for others.

For example, my brother has had Honda Civics for the past 16 years. He does 90% highway driving. His most recent Civic - he does 7500 mi OCI using the cheap dino/filter service at Costco. And he has 465,000 km (285,000 mi) on that car. If I followed that program on my Chysler 2.7L V6, it would have been trashed 100,000 mi ago. My 2.7L V6 shears a synthetic 30 down to a mid 20 weight in just 4000 mi, and depletes the TBN to the point that there's no protection left. So these "ranges" or guidelines you have suggested simply would not provide reliable service in all cases. Hence, extended OCI needs to be determined empirically (with used oil analysis) to be sure that it's safe for that engine and it's driving conditions, rather than just blindly following guidelines.

In the example above I've used 2 extremes to illustrate the point. But they're real ones and there are other similar ones. In between these extremes are plenty of engines that may do fine with your suggested guidelines, perhaps with some tweaking here and there.

It would appear that one must remember to bounce the OEM's recommendations for OCI's, supplimented by trends in used oil analysis (from YOUR engine used the way YOU use it). For the most part, that means that those that have posted used oil analysis are already doing what it is they can in trying to make the best case for their equipment's lifespan through testing the remaining life of the oil, but also doing a check-up on the running conditions of individual components that come into contact with the oil - analogis to a blood test.

For those that are using an engine outside it's originally intended purposes, the OE recommendations may still serve as a starting point assuming not much other than output application changes. Otherwise, further research based upon bearing surface areas, clearences and finishes, quality of filtration, oil flow rates and temps, shear and other contaminent potential, and consideration to systems capacity, etc.

There can be a vast gray area, especially when the engine management system is greatly simplified and the operating conditions being so diverse. Mobil 1 in '00 MB E430 for one year, mileage is 11k to 13k miles.

Mobil 1 in '94 Lexus LS400 for one year, mileage is 12k to 15k miles

Mobil 1 in '04 Honda S2000 for one year, mileage is 5k to 6k miles.

No engine problem related to oil. Mobil 1 is a good and not too expensive synthetic oil. I like them, but if I can but other brand names synthetic for less, I will try them.
 
I would go 5K with any conventional oil with confidence and 10K with any Group IV synthetic. Especially if the vehicle sees mostly highway miles. Change the fuel and air filters regularly and monitor oil for correct level if its a burner. This helps recoup the cost of the synthetic oil.
